The common octopus fishery in South Portugal: a new shelter-pot

The octopus is one of the most important marine resources in Portugal, especially in the South, the Algarve region. The fishing gears mostly used are the “alcatruz” and the “covo”. The “alcatruz” is a shelter-pot traditionally made of clay, with an amphora shape, but recently plastic cylindrical pot...
